Mobile Windshield Replacement in Labelle, FL: When On-Site Service Works (and When In-Shop Is Better)
At Bang AutoGlass, mobile windshield replacement in Labelle, FL brings a certified technician to your driveway or workplace so you can get a safe auto glass replacement without losing your day. On-site windshield replacement works best when the vehicle is parked on a level surface with clear access around the hood and both A-pillars-typically a driveway, garage, carport, or a calm section of a parking lot. That stable setup helps us keep the bonding area clean, protect paint and interior trim, and complete a windshield installation that restores visibility, structural support, and weather sealing. Mobile service is usually the right choice for long cracks, spiderweb damage, edge cracks, failed repairs, and fully broken windshield glass where replacement is the safer option. Some jobs are better handled in a shop. Severe Labelle, FL weather (heavy rain, snow, high winds, or extreme temperatures) can affect cleanliness and adhesive curing. In-shop service may also be recommended if we find pinch-weld rust or corrosion, evidence of a prior poor installation, persistent water leaks needing deeper diagnostics, or body damage near the windshield frame. If forward-facing camera or ADAS needs require calibration equipment, we'll coordinate the right plan. How to Prepare for Your Mobile Windshield Replacement Appointment in Labelle, FL (Parking, Space, Weather)
A smooth mobile windshield replacement appointment in Labelle, FL starts with choosing the right spot. Park on a flat surface with enough clearance for our technician to reach the cowl area and work safely along the full windshield edge. Driveways, garages, and carports are ideal, but a quiet, open area in a parking lot also works for mobile auto glass service. If street parking is the only option, choose a low-traffic location with safe working room so the windshield replacement can be completed without delays. Weather is the biggest variable for on-site windshield installation. Light cloud cover is fine, but heavy rain, snow, or strong wind can introduce moisture and debris into the bonding zone and may affect urethane adhesive performance and safe drive-away time. Covered parking helps; if conditions are poor, we may recommend adjusting timing so your auto glass replacement in Labelle, FL gets a clean, reliable bond. Before we arrive, remove dash cams, suction mounts, toll tags, sunshades, and loose items near the glass. Keep pets and kids away from the work area, and be available briefly for keys, VIN confirmation, or insurance details. After installation, keep the vehicle parked for at least one hour, avoid slamming doors, and skip high-pressure washes for the next day.
What Happens On-Site: Step-by-Step Mobile Windshield Replacement Process (Removal, Prep, Install)
On-site mobile windshield replacement in Labelle, FL follows a repeatable, quality-driven workflow. Bang AutoGlass begins by confirming the correct windshield and verifying any parts attached to it, such as moldings, clips, rain sensors, or forward-facing camera brackets. We then set up a clean work area and protect the vehicle with covers and masking so paint, dashboard surfaces, and trim stay guarded. Next, we remove the damaged windshield by cutting through the existing urethane bond. If needed, we move items like wipers, cowl panels, or exterior trim to access the full edge of the glass. With the old windshield out, preparation is the priority: the pinch weld is cleaned and inspected, remaining urethane is trimmed to the correct profile, and the surface is kept dry and free of debris. Primer and activation steps are completed as required so the new urethane bonds correctly to both the glass and the vehicle. Finally, we apply a continuous urethane bead, set the new windshield with precise alignment, and reinstall any removed components. We clean the glass, verify fitment, and check the seal to prevent leaks and wind noise. Expect about 30-45 minutes on-site, then follow the safe drive-away time we provide-typically at least one hour before driving.
How Long a Mobile Windshield Replacement Takes in Labelle, FL + Safe Drive-Away Time (Adhesive Curing)
Mobile windshield replacement in Labelle, FL is built around convenience, but the clock includes two steps: installation and adhesive cure. Bang AutoGlass usually replaces the windshield in 30–45 minutes on-site, including removal, surface cleaning and prep, primer where required, fresh urethane, and careful alignment. Next comes Safe Drive-Away Time (SDAT)—the minimum cure window before driving. SDAT varies by urethane and by temperature and humidity, so we confirm it on the day of service. Plan on at least one hour of parking after we finish; in colder or very dry Labelle, FL conditions we may recommend extra time so the bond reaches proper strength. If you need a faster turnaround, let us know up front so we can choose the correct adhesive and schedule accordingly. Because the windshield is a structural component that supports roof strength and airbag performance, following SDAT is a safety issue, not a suggestion. After installation, avoid slamming doors, keep side windows slightly cracked if advised, and skip high-pressure washes for 24–48 hours. ADAS & Cameras on Mobile Jobs in Labelle, FL: When Calibration or a Shop Visit Is Required
On many newer vehicles in Labelle, FL, the windshield is part of the ADAS (Advanced Driver Assistance Systems) package, not just a piece of glass. Features like lane departure warning, lane keep assist, forward collision warning, automatic emergency braking, adaptive cruise control, and traffic sign recognition may depend on a forward-facing camera mounted to the windshield. When the glass is replaced, camera aim and optical alignment can change slightly, which is why many OEM procedures call for calibration after windshield replacement. Calibration is generally static, dynamic, or both. Static calibration uses scan tools plus measured targets in a controlled setup. Dynamic calibration requires driving under specific conditions so the system can learn and validate alignment. Requirements can vary by {make} and {model}, trim level, and software. For mobile service, some dynamic calibrations can be coordinated after installation, while static setups often require a level surface, controlled lighting, and exact target distances—conditions that are easier to guarantee in a shop. Mobile Windshield Replacement Cost in Labelle, FL: Insurance Claims, Payment, and Warranty Coverage
The cost of mobile windshield replacement in Labelle, FL varies because today’s windshields are tailored to specific vehicles and technologies, so pricing is not one-size-fits-all. Your year/{make}/{model} determines the correct part, and price can change based on OEM glass versus a high-quality aftermarket option. Technology also affects total cost: rain sensors, heated features, acoustic glass, specialty moldings, and ADAS camera mounts can increase parts and labor. In many cases, calibration after replacement is a separate requirement that should be included in your total budget. To quote accurately, Bang AutoGlass typically needs your VIN (or year/{make}/{model}) and a quick photo so we can confirm the correct windshield and any camera or sensor configuration. Many drivers reduce out-of-pocket expense by using comprehensive insurance, which commonly covers windshield replacement for non-collision damage like road debris, storms, or vandalism. Your deductible and coverage rules depend on your policy and FL.
